About Silvia Pace
Silvia Pace is a scholar working on Molecular Biology, Oncology, Pharmacology, Clinical Biochemistry and Genetics, having authored 33 papers that have together received 516 indexed citations. Recurring topics across this work include Cancer therapeutics and mechanisms (13 papers), Metabolism and Genetic Disorders (4 papers), Cancer Treatment and Pharmacology (3 papers), Antibiotics Pharmacokinetics and Efficacy (3 papers), Lung Cancer Research Studies (3 papers), Cardiac electrophysiology and arrhythmias (2 papers), Adenosine and Purinergic Signaling (2 papers) and Retinoids in leukemia and cellular processes (2 papers). The work is most often cited by research in Toxicology (32 citations), Clinical Biochemistry (48 citations), Oncology (114 citations), Molecular Biology (237 citations) and Pharmacology (26 citations). Silvia Pace has collaborated with scholars based in Italy, Switzerland and United States. Frequent co-authors include Antonio Longo, Claudio Pisano, Loredana Vesci, Michelandrea De Cesare, Franco Borsini, Graziella Pratesi, David Ubben, Christian Funck‐Brentano, Allan M. Evans and Rita De Santis. Their work appears in journals such as Journal of Clinical Oncology, British Journal of Clinical Pharmacology, Clinical and Translational Gastroenterology, Clinical Cancer Research and Journal of Pharmaceutical and Biomedical Analysis.
